Richard Noah Callahan of Cherryville, Missouri passed away on Monday, January 21, 2019 in St. Louis at the age of 70 years, 4 months and 17 days. He was born September 4, 1948 in St. Louis to Noah and Jessie Dunlap Callahan. On February 1, 1975 in Steelville, he was united in marriage to Shirley Scott and to this union one daughter was born.
Richard graduated from Cherryville High School. He served his country honorably in the U.S. Army. He later went to work at Chrysler in St. Louis retiring from there after thirty years. Richard attended Center Ridge Pentecostal Church for several years. Throughout the many years, Richard enjoyed spending time on their land and working it to look like a park setting. Most of all, he loved the time he spent with his family and grandchildren.
He was preceded in death by his parents, Noah and Jessie Callahan
He will be sadly missed by his wife of almost forty-four years, Shirley Callahan; one daughter, Christie (Nate) Smith of Cabool, MO; four grandchildren, Ryan, Megan, Ethan and Bryce Smith; three sisters, Darlene (Gordon) Younce of Cape Girardeau, MO, Ruby (Lawrence) Reed of Cuba, MO and Barbara (Larry) Elder of Cedar Hill, MO; other relatives; and friends.
The Family received friends from 5:00 p.m. to 8:00 p.m. on Wednesday, January 23, 2019 at the Britton-Bennett Funeral Home in Steelville, MO.
Funeral services were held at 11:00 a.m. on Thursday, January 24, 2019 at the Britton-Bennett Funeral Home in Steelville, MO with Rev. Roger Silvey officiating. Special music of "God on the Mountain" and "Precious Memories" was sung by Bob and Carol Coleman.
Committal prayer and interment were in the Martin-Trask Cemetery, Cherryville, MO.
Honored to be casket bearers were Shawn Triplett, Matthew Elder, Scott Callahan, Benny Younce, Bobby Younce and Nathan Smith.
The Family was served by the Britton-Bennett Funeral Home in Steelville, MO.
